How are the managers & leadership at Harris Computer?

Strengths in corporate-level strategic clarity and an autonomy-oriented operating model are accompanied by uneven communication and fragmented day-to-day leadership across business units. Together, these dynamics suggest leadership effectiveness is strongest in defining the long-term playbook, while employee experience depends heavily on local managers and resourcing constraints.

Key Insight for Candidates

Defining tradeoff: Harris’s decentralized, buy‑and‑hold portfolio model prioritizes high local autonomy over uniform management standards. That means your day‑to‑day hinges on the specific business unit—some deliver empowered, flexible leadership, while others face inconsistent communication and weaker frontline management.

Evidence in Action

  • Decentralized BU Autonomy Decentralized operating model with Group Presidents and autonomous business units defines decision rights. Employees experience fast, locally owned decisions and manager variability by business unit, shaping communication, priorities, and development.
  • Repeatable M&A Playbook The Acquire‑Manage‑Build playbook and buy‑and‑hold model guided 19 acquisitions in 2025. Managers operate within clear integration metrics and cadenced expectations, creating stable priorities, capital discipline, and predictable performance reviews after acquisitions.

Positive Themes About Harris Computer

  • Strategic Vision & Planning: Leadership is consistently framed around a durable “acquire, manage, and build” direction and long-term ownership of vertical-market software. Executive roles and operating pillars (operational excellence, growth, people) are presented with clear ownership and repeatable playbooks for M&A and integration.
  • Empowering Team Culture: A decentralized operating model gives acquired businesses substantial autonomy, enabling local decision-making and an ownership-oriented management style. Mobility across portfolios is positioned as a way for leaders to create growth and variety through cross-domain opportunities.
  • Development & Mentorship: Formal manager enablement mechanisms are described (e.g., toolkits, roundtables, academy/foresee-style programs) intended to build leadership capability. Senior leaders are portrayed as experienced operators who coach and develop leaders within an established operating cadence.

Considerations About Harris Computer

  • Siloed or Fragmented Leadership: Management quality and day-to-day priorities are portrayed as highly variable across portfolios and business units due to the federated structure. This can make the organization feel less like a single, uniformly led company and more like a collection of semi-autonomous units.
  • Lack of Transparency & Communication: Communication is described as inconsistent, particularly at the frontline and during change, with uneven clarity around project goals and transitions. This inconsistency can erode confidence in how direction cascades from corporate strategy to local execution.
  • Resource Mismanagement: Compensation is portrayed as conservative relative to expectations, with limited merit increases and cost-discipline pressures shaping perceptions of leadership priorities. Some units are described as operating with lean resourcing, increasing stress when timelines or workloads remain aggressive.
